Arizona Revised Statutes § 32-3293 Licensed Clinical Social Worker; Licensure; Qualifications

32-3293. Licensed clinical social worker; licensure; qualifications

(L03, Ch. 65, sec. 24. Eff. until 11/1/15)

A person who wishes to be licensed by the board to engage in the practice of social work as a licensed clinical social worker shall:

1. Furnish evidence satisfactory to the social work credentialing committee that the person has:

(a) Earned a master's or higher degree in social work from a regionally accredited college or university in a program accredited by the council on social work education or a degree from a foreign school based on a program of study that the board determines is substantially equivalent.

(b) Received at least two years of full-time or the equivalent part-time post-master's degree experience under supervision satisfactory to the social work credentialing committee.

2. Pass an examination approved by the social work credentialing committee.
